Salo 4 years, 14 million with Nucks


WOW! Cancuks top 3 d-men now all have 3.5 million Cap hit. Sorry to all you folks looking for a solid #2,3, or 4 d-man, if he stays healthy. No longer on the market is the Salo. Interesting deal as now Mitchell, Ohlund and Salo are all on the books for at least 2 more seasons after this one.

Apparently it is thought Salo would have brought 4 on the market...but who really knows.
